Output d66833872f82335e152e723bcececccd0b457501d2b2f3ea90c7e0a044e2909c:0

value
753900
script pubkey
OP_HASH160 OP_PUSHBYTES_20 3650830d2f4a8ee5d85f5fd717bc935fd6bf8ecc OP_EQUAL
address
36eCry9WeXCBbfVjrsYPcw6ztyyToZ6wG7
transaction
d66833872f82335e152e723bcececccd0b457501d2b2f3ea90c7e0a044e2909c
spent
true